New events such as the George Liele Church Planting, Evangelism, and Missions Sunday on Feb. 6 remain on the calendar as do staple events like the week of prayer for North American Missions and Annie Armstrong Easter Offering (March 6-13), Disaster Relief Sunday (June 5), and the week of prayer and mission study for international missions and the Lottie Moon Christmas offering (Dec. 4-11). NASHVILLE (BP) The 2022 Southern Baptist Convention Calendar of Activities has been released with some significant changes. The messengers of the 2021 meeting of the Southern Baptist Convention called for the investigation of the handling of sexual abuse allegations by the Executive Committee of the Southern Baptist Convention. Crossway Baptist Church, 2900 N Barnes Ave, Springfield, MO 65803. Other opponents felt the recommendations would go against the Southern Baptist belief in church autonomy. The messengers at the annual meeting adopted the recommendations presented by the Task Force, including forming an Abuse Reform Implementation Task Force. Southern Baptists largely oppose abortion, but a debate is intensifying in the convention between "incrementalism," or prohibiting abortion through a step-by-step process, versus "abolitionist," a perspective that supports criminal charges against a woman who has an abortion.
